5.1.1. Using Lists as Stacks The list methods make it very easy to use a list as a stack, where the last element added is the first element ...
.堆棧stack操作:尾進 尾出 或者叫先進后出 .隊列queue操作:尾進 首出 或者叫先進先出,后進后出 ...
2018-04-19 17:06 1 1942 推薦指數:
5.1.1. Using Lists as Stacks The list methods make it very easy to use a list as a stack, where the last element added is the first element ...
直接上代碼: 1.棧: 2.隊列: 還有一種deque的方法,有興趣的可以看看。 這就是list列表實現棧和隊列的全部,希望可以幫助到大家! ...
LinkedList及常用API ① LinkedList----鏈表 ② LinkedList類擴展AbstractSequentialList並實現List接口 ③ LinkedList提供了一個鏈表數據結構 ④ LinkedList有兩個構造方法 ...
隊列與棧數據結構是使用頻率較高的技術知識,今天與大家一起分享Python如何用List 來實現隊列操作。 隊列是什么 隊列是一種先進先出(First-In-First-Out,Fifo)的數據結構。 隊列是一種列表,不同的是隊列只能在隊尾插入元素,在隊首刪除元素。 隊列 ...
RedisClient client = new RedisClient("172.20.10.9",6379); //用於清空整個 Redis 服務器的數據(刪除所 ...
首先需要使用上篇文章(用數組實現棧和隊列)中的棧和隊列兩個類 1.棧實現隊列:思路是有兩個棧,一個用來放數據(數據棧),一個用來輔助(輔助棧)。數據添加時,會依次壓人棧,取數據時肯定會取棧頂元素,但我們想模擬隊列的先進先出,所以就得取棧底元素,那么輔助棧就派上用場了,把數據棧的元素依次彈出到輔助 ...
棧: # -*- coding: utf-8 -*- #定義序列 lst=[] def pop(): if(len(lst)==0): print"棧為空","無法出棧" else: print "此次出棧元素為:",lst.pop ...
// test14.cpp : 定義控制台應用程序的入口點。 // ...